–noun
1.
a grasslike marine plant,
Zostera marina,
having ribbonlike leaves.
2.
tape grass.
Origin:
1780–90,
Americanism
;
eel
+
grass
tape grass
–noun
a freshwater plant,
Vallisneria spiralis,
that has long, ribbonlike leaves and grows under water.
Also called
eelgrass
,
wild celery.
Origin:
1810–20

eel·grass
(ēl'grās')
n. Any of several submersed aquatic plants of the genus
Vallisneria.
Also called
tape grass
,
wild celery
.
